How I Got My 992.1 C4S Track-Ready Without Blowing the Budget

When I prepped for Maverick PCA’s HPDE at Eagles Canyon on September 20–21, 2025, one shop quoted me a full brake swap—pads, rotors, and even new sensors from day one. Another shop showed me why that wasn’t necessary, saved me money, and even stored my track pads for later. Thanks to Fifth Gear Autosports, I not only made it onto the track in my 992.1 C4S, but I also stretched my budget across more events… even if the Pagid pads make it sound like a screeching school bus on daily drives.
